97 Explorer 5.0 Exhaust question

hey all. i have to go in and have my tailpipe cut and a new piece put on. it was kinked when i went off-roading and it cant be bent back. its maybe 1.5 feet back from the end of the tailpipe. my question is, since its going to cost about $80 (i got a quote from midas) what would it cost to just get a new cat-back system (or muffler back system) for my truck? i havent really found a lot of choices for the 5.0 but i know it couldnt be much more expensive (maybe $150 or $200). any suggestions before i take it in? thanks and happy holidays

p.s. sound is not really an issue and i checked out the explorer express website and the mac exhaust looks tempting and i might even get that jet chip too

I believe Gibson makes a catback kit also. I would check it out along with the Mac. Also, I woud check with local shops and see what they would charge to change to a Flowmaster 50 Series Delta plus pipe. For what a catback kit will cost, you can usually find an independent shop that will remove 2 of the 4 cats and do all the pipe plus a Flow 50 Series all the way back.

I would also try to steer you away from the jet chip. I have had every chip brand out there, and I would rather go stock than use a jet chip again. I would look at the SCT XCal2 tuner.
